Romanian c. bank FX reserves rise in August

The foreign exchange reserves held by Romania's central bank, excluding gold, totaled EUR 41.616 billion at the end of August, compared to EUR 39 billion a month earlier, the central bank said on Wednesday.

The gold reserves of the central bank remained unchanged at 103.6 tonnes.

However, following the change in the international price of gold, its value amounted to EUR 5.114 billion at the end of August.

The international reserves, including foreign currencies and gold, totaled EUR 46.730 billion as of end-August, compared to EUR 44.130 billion a month earlier, it said.
